As for my pick for the finals... I'm going to hedge just a bit. As a fan, I love the Red Wings, but as an observer, I think the entire series depends on if Nicklas Lidstrom plays or not. Pittsburgh's firepower is very difficult to contain if Lidstrom doesn't play his 30 minutes a game. I think the Penguins have much more offense to work with than the Blackhawks had, and their defense is better, too.
Latest report I saw said the Wings expect Lidstrom to play so I'll say Red Wings in seven. If he doesn't play, or has to sit out more than two games, Penguins in seven. We'll find out right away how much the Penguins have improved over last year, but I think you have to give a big edge to the Wings in coaching experience. Until you've been behind the bench in the finals, you have to give the edge to the team whose coach has already been there.
